I’m from Los Angeles (now living in Texas). For decades, there’s been a private home on Hollywood Blvd, smack in the middle of the Walk of Fame.

Until the late 80’s, Hollywood Blvd had been steadily running downhill. It got so bad, that most Angelenos stayed away. It slipped into something almost resembling a slum area.

In those days, the little old house on Hollywood Blvd wasn’t much more than a curiosity. It was on the run-down side, and kinda fit in with the rest of the decrepit condition of the boulevard.

The last time I walked by there, the whole Walk of Fame was in great condition. Millions and millions in renovations and upgrades have been done by private property owners, and developers. The city kicked in and repaved the street, and redid the famous sidewalks. They even planted all new trees.

Even the old house was looking a whole lot better than it once had. It was apparent to me that the owners had caught the renovations bug from their neighbors, and had done a lot to spruce up the old place.

I don’t know if the old house is still there or not, but as I recall, it was the only private home on that street for a mile or two in either direction.
